Differences

This shows you the differences between two versions of the page.

Link to this comparison view

descripcion_campos_seguridad_reportedinamico_maestro [2015/10/20 15:53]
cidesa
descripcion_campos_seguridad_reportedinamico_maestro [2015/10/21 09:13] (current)
cidesa [Datos Generales]
Line 1: Line 1:
- +=====Reportes dinamicos-Maestro ===== 
-Los campos que conforman la pantalla de **Reportes dinámicos|Maestro** son los siguientes:<html><br><br></html> +Los campos que conforman la pantalla para la creacion/edicion de **Reportes dinámicos tipo Maestro** son los siguientes:<html><br><br></html> 
-**Datos Generales**+=====Datos Generales=====
 <html><br><div align="center"><img src="/ayudas/lib/exe/fetch.php/{{:datosgenerales2.jpg|}}"></div><br></html> <html><br><div align="center"><img src="/ayudas/lib/exe/fetch.php/{{:datosgenerales2.jpg|}}"></div><br></html>
  
Line 11: Line 11:
  
 **NOTA:** En caso de querer tener listadas todas las tablas, simplemente en modulo seleccionamos **“Todos”** .<html><br><br></html> **NOTA:** En caso de querer tener listadas todas las tablas, simplemente en modulo seleccionamos **“Todos”** .<html><br><br></html>
-**Estructura de la consulta**+=====Estructura de la consulta=====
  
 En este segmento esta dividido en 3 pestañas, representados por un grid cada uno, donde se podrá estructurar el reporte de manera personalizada, ellas son: <html><br><br> </html> En este segmento esta dividido en 3 pestañas, representados por un grid cada uno, donde se podrá estructurar el reporte de manera personalizada, ellas son: <html><br><br> </html>
-**Datos a consultar**+===Datos a consultar===
 <html><br><div align="center"><img src="/ayudas/lib/exe/fetch.php/{{:estcon2.jpg|}}"></div><br></html> <html><br><div align="center"><img src="/ayudas/lib/exe/fetch.php/{{:estcon2.jpg|}}"></div><br></html>
   * **Tablas: ** Muestra las tablas que han sido generadas previamente.<html><br></html>   * **Tablas: ** Muestra las tablas que han sido generadas previamente.<html><br></html>
Line 22: Line 22:
   * **Alineación:**Dirección donde se quiere alinear el campo.<html><br></html>   * **Alineación:**Dirección donde se quiere alinear el campo.<html><br></html>
   * **Operación: **Muestra la operaciones que podrán ser realizadas por los campos.<html><br></html>   * **Operación: **Muestra la operaciones que podrán ser realizadas por los campos.<html><br></html>
-**NOTA:** Al seleccionar una operación (SUM, COUNT, etc...) la opción del Group By se seleccionara, debido que para operar sobre los campos estos necesitan ser agrupados.<html><br><br></html>+**NOTA:** Al seleccionar una operación (SUM, COUNT, etc...) la opción del **Group By** se seleccionara, debido que para operar sobre los campos estos necesitan ser agrupados.<html><br><br></html>
  
-<html><br><div align="center"><img src="/ayudas/lib/exe/fetch.php/{{:totetq.jpg|}}"></div><br></html>+<html><br><div align="center"><img src="/ayudas/lib/exe/fetch.php/{{:totetq2.jpg|}}"></div><br></html>
  
- * **Totalizable:** Opción que permitirá totalizar el campo, en caso de ser un valor numérico (NUMERIC ó INT).<html><br></html> +  * **Totalizable:** Opción que permitirá totalizar el campo, en caso de ser un valor numérico (NUMERIC ó INT).<html><br></html> 
- * **Etiquetas:** Acá se podrá colocar etiquetas a los valores de un campo ademas que debe seguir la sintaxis: **valor=etiqueta**. En caso de existir 2 o mas, el separador sera el  **“ ; ”** .<html><br></html>+  * **Etiquetas:** Acá se podrá colocar etiquetas a los valores de un campo ademas que debe seguir la sintaxis: **valor=etiqueta**. En caso de existir 2 o mas, el separador sera el  **“ ; ”** .<html><br></html>
  
 Ejemplo, se escogió el campo sexo que  posee 2 posibles valores,entonces la sintaxis seria de la forma:   Ejemplo, se escogió el campo sexo que  posee 2 posibles valores,entonces la sintaxis seria de la forma:  
Line 34: Line 34:
 **NOTA:** Cabe destacar que su uso es opcional, para su funcionamiento se debe tener conocimientos previos de lo valores a consultar, ademas de ello la sintaxis debe estar de manera correcta, y sin espacios sino el reporte no se generara.<html><br></html> **NOTA:** Cabe destacar que su uso es opcional, para su funcionamiento se debe tener conocimientos previos de lo valores a consultar, ademas de ello la sintaxis debe estar de manera correcta, y sin espacios sino el reporte no se generara.<html><br></html>
  
-<html><br><div align="center"><img src="/ayudas/lib/exe/fetch.php/{{:order.jpg|}}"></div><br></html> 
  
- * **Ordenar:** Sera utilizado en caso de querer ordenar el campo.<html><br></html> +  * **Ordenar:** Sera utilizado en caso de querer ordenar el campo.<html><br></html> 
- * **Nro Orden:** Este sera el orden que tendrá el campo al momento de realizar la consulta.<html><br></html>+  * **Nro Orden:** Este sera el orden que tendrá el campo al momento de realizar la consulta.<html><br></html> 
 + 
 +**NOTA:** En caso de ordenar es necesario colocar el Nro de Orden en el cual sera ordenado (Es el equivalente al **ORDER BY** de una sentencia SQL).<html><br><br></html> 
 + 
 +===Conexiones=== 
 +En este segmento estarán las conexiones en caso de existir entre las tablas, a través de su clave primaria. Solo se manejaran conexiones de tipo **INNER JOIN.** 
 + 
 +<html><br><div align="center"><img src="/ayudas/lib/exe/fetch.php/{{:segconex2.jpg|}}"></div><br></html> 
 + 
 +**NOTA:** Se debe tener un conocimiento previo de las tablas a utilizar, pues en caso de colocar erróneamente la conexión el reporte no se generara, también cabe destacar que si son usadas tablas que se conectan por clave primaria pero no se colocan conexiones es posible que se genere un producto cartesiano por ende el reporte no se generara o lo hará de manera errónea.<html><br></html> 
 + 
 +**IMPORTANTE:** Todas las tablas utilizadas en las conexiones del maestro deben aparecer **obligatoriamente** en los datos de la consulta  así no se requiera campos de ella, ya que estas formaran parte del **FROM** de la consulta, de no ser así el reporte no se generara de manera correcta.<html><br><br></html> 
 + 
 +===Filtros=== 
 +En esta parte se colocaran los filtros si se quieren añadir.<html><br><br></html> 
 +<html><br><div align="center"><img src="/ayudas/lib/exe/fetch.php/{{:segrepfil.jpeg|}}"></div><br></html> 
 +    * **Tablas**  Muestra las tablas que han sido generadas previamente.<html><br></html> 
 +    * **Campo:**  Muestra los campos de la tabla seleccionada.<html><br></html> 
 +    * **Operador:**  Acá estarán los operadores básicos utilizados en el filtro.<html><br></html>  
 +    * **Valor de Filtro: **  Este sera el valor del campo por el cual se quiere filtrar.<html><br><br></html>
  
-**NOTA:** En caso de ordenar es necesario colocar el Nro de Orden en el cual sera ordenado (Es el equivalente al ORDER BY de una sentencia SQL).<html><br><br></html>+**NOTA:** Se debe tener conocimientos previos de los valores de los campos, sin embargo al colocar un valor por el cual no se puede filtrar, se le enviara un mensaje informando que para ese valor del filtro no  existen resultado evitando con esto posibles problemas al momento de generar el reporte.<html><br><br></html>
  
-**Conexiones** +**PD:** Cuando se edite un reporte ya creado, no se podrán modificar la conexiones en su defecto no se guardaran cambios, esto es debido que si se llega cambiar las conexiones la estructura general del reporte ha cambiado es como si fuese uno diferente, en su lugar de querer nuevas conexiones o quitarlas, deberá crear un nuevo reporte con sus características.
-En este segmento estarán las conexiones en caso de existir entre las tablas, a través de su clave primaria. Solo se manejaran conexiones de tipo INNER JOIN.+
  
 + 
descripcion_campos_seguridad_reportedinamico_maestro.1445372633.txt.gz · Last modified: 2015/10/20 15:53 by cidesa
www.chimeric.de Creative Commons License Valid CSS Driven by DokuWiki do yourself a favour and use a real browser - get firefox!! Recent changes RSS feed Valid XHTML 1.0